East Side vs. West Side: Navigating Your Neighbourhood
Tip: Pause, then continue with fresh focus.
Let's be honest, every city has its "good" areas and its "eh" areas. Joliet's no different. The west side generally gets a thumbs up for safety, while the east side has a bit more reputation to contend with. But remember, folks live on the east side too, and it's not like everyone's dodging laser beams every day.
